An e-Book on Bridal Show Success by an ex-vendor for vendors gets set to launch.

By Paul Pannone

An eBook written by an ex-vendor regarding success at bridal show events is getting set to launch and is expected to turn some heads. The content rises above the self-serving information that usually accompanies some show producer’s sales pitches touting the benefits of participation. Instead, the content gives a no nonsense account of what it really takes to maximize the Return on Investment dollars that are expended from the view point of an exhibitor

Christine Boulton of Think Like A Bride has been on both sides of the fence, dealing with brides as a successful cake supplier. “Knowing what the bride wants and how she feels are essential these days. It’s really always been that way but today it’s crucial. If you don’t make that connection with her, you’re not selling her,” according to Boulton.

In an exclusive interview Boulton give us reasons why she wrote the e-book.  “It was one of the most discussed topics I was seeing on forums and social media. Our industry is in a phase of rapid change. It is so important that wedding professionals stay on top of the information—what works. And to steer clear of what doesn’t work. Either way, you have to stay informed,” according to Boulton.

Boulton was asked about the current state of information in the wedding business and told eWedNews,” It always helps to get an outside opinion, we all get stuck sometimes; It happens to all of us. We are to close to the situation and can’t really see things as clearly as we should sometimes.” But Boulton warns of unscrupulous sources of information in the marketplace. “You didn’t really need to be told that, did you Mr. Reporter man? If we’re talking about strictly within the trade, there are people that are busy running their businesses and don’t have time to identify and address all the current trends. That is where I come in; I look at it with a much different view than the client does,” she feels.

Boulton gives her account of experience and participating in countless bridal shows during her career. “Simple, basic questions that get overlooked are never asked and in the book, I make sure the questions are clearly stated and asked,” says Boulton.

Christine Bolton’s e-book on how to align with successful wedding shows is set for release on May 20, 2010 at a price of $14.95. Boulton told eWedNews she is actively involved in other similar projects to bring her retail experience to the market.
